Re: Roller Coaster B
This was a state event in Texas last year, But the gap bonus was 2.5 not 5 like this year. Last year everyone went low and slow and ignored the gap bonus.

Re: Roller Coaster B
Jumps are going to be very important this year. Since they're worth 5 points for every cm wide the gap is (assuming that it's over 5 cm wide), you can get more points for jumps than all other ways combined.

What does it mean in the manual? '(in 5s intervals for regional, 2s intervals for states, and 1s intervals for national tournaments)'

Re: Roller Coaster B
The preceding statement should set two bounds - e.g. 20s and 40s (I don't remember what the exact bounds are for Roller Coaster). What this means is thatJionPark wrote:What does it mean in the manual? '(in 5s intervals for regional, 2s intervals for states, and 1s intervals for national tournaments)'
- At Regionals the target time can be 20s, 25s, 30s, 35s, or 40s.
- At state, 20s, 22s, 24s,..., 40s.
- And at Nationals, 20s, 21s, 22s,..., 40s.
